The size of West Hobart is approximately 3.9 square kilometres. There are 8 parks, covering nearly 35.4% of the total area. The population of West Hobart in 2016 was 5953 people. By 2021 the population was 6525 showing a population growth of 9.6% in the area during that time. The predominant age group in West Hobart is 20-29 years. Households in West Hobart are primarily childless couples and are likely to be repaying $1800 - $2399 per month on mortgage repayments. In general, people in West Hobart work in a professional occupation.In 2021, 63.40% of the homes in West Hobart were owner-occupied compared with 62.30% in 2016.
